  • How to view on-chain activities through Bitpie Wallet

    3.1 Open Bitpie Wallet

    First, users need to ensure that they have installed and registered the Bitpie Wallet on their mobile phones. Upon opening the app, users will see a simple home page displaying their total assets and the distribution of assets across different cryptocurrencies.

    3.2 Access the On-Chain Activity Page

    On the main interface, there is usually an "Activity" or "Transactions" option. After clicking this option, users can view all their transaction records, including transfers, receipts, and other related activities. This information is usually arranged in chronological order for easy reference.

    3.3 Using Filters

    Bitpie Wallet typically provides search and filtering functions. Users can filter based on different criteria (such as time range, currency, and transaction status) to more efficiently find the information they need. For example, if a user only wants to view transaction records from the past three days, they can set the corresponding time range to filter the results.

    3.4 Drill Down into a Single Transaction

    Users can select any transaction to enter the details page and view specific information about the transaction. This usually includes the transaction hash, confirmation status, sending and receiving addresses, amount, fees, and other information. This information can help users analyze whether the transaction was successful and how quickly it was processed, as well as verify whether they have received the expected assets.

    3.5 View On-Chain Confirmation Status

    The on-chain confirmation status is an important indicator of whether a transaction has been confirmed on the blockchain. After a user completes a transaction, they can check its confirmation status in the Bitpie wallet. This is usually indicated as "confirmed" or "unconfirmed," and a transaction typically needs to go through a certain number of confirmations before it is considered valid.

    3.6 Using a Blockchain Explorer

    In addition to viewing on-chain activities in the Bitpie wallet, users can also obtain more detailed information using a blockchain explorer. By simply copying the transaction hash into the explorer, users can view all relevant information about the transaction on the blockchain, including the timestamp, block height, transaction inputs and outputs, and other data.

    Frequently Asked Questions and Answers

    5.1 Is Bitpie Wallet safe?

    Bitpie Wallet uses high-strength encryption technology, and users have full control over their private keys, providing a high level of security. However, users must also ensure the security of their passwords and mnemonic phrases to avoid asset loss due to leaks.

    5.2 How to recover Bitpie wallet?

    If the user loses their device or uninstalls the app, they can restore their wallet using the mnemonic phrase. Simply install the Bitpie Wallet on the new device, select the "Restore Wallet" option, and enter the mnemonic phrase.

    5.3 How to ensure the accuracy of on-chain activities?

    The on-chain activities viewed through the Bitpie wallet are usually updated in real time, but to ensure the accuracy of the information, users can also verify it through a blockchain explorer.

    5.4 How to improve the transparency of on-chain activities?

    Users should regularly review their wallet activity, check the details of each transaction, and ensure that no unauthorized transactions have occurred. In addition, staying informed about project developments also helps to understand the context of on-chain activities.
